Aquila Catamarans premieres the 50 Sail at the Miami International Boat Show 2026

Aquila Catamarans has premiered the 50 Sail at the 2026 Miami International Boat Show (MIBS), raising the sails on a new chapter for the catamaran manufacturer. It is the first sailing model launched by Aquila, harnessing its proven reputation for building high-quality, innovative and durable power catamarans. The launch of Aquila's sailing range is driven by its leadership team's passion and extensive experience of sailing at a highly competitive level across generations.

Signature Design

Developed in collaboration with long-standing design partners JnJ Design, the 50 Sail maximizes space, functionality, cruising comfort, and quality. Aquila's signature design is evident throughout in both form and function, with features like bridge-to-bow stairs for easy access and clean, contemporary lines throughout. A fixed forward cockpit creates a social zone, with a large bow seating area for lounging and socializing.

With comfortable seating and ample room, it offers an ideal setting for dining, sunbathing, or relaxing while cruising the open waters.

The well-appointed salon and galley features a stylish, modern design and panoramic windows to maximize natural light. Equipped with high-end amenities and a seamless layout, it offers both comfort and functionality for extended journeys.

It also has bridge-to-bow access for easy movement from flybridge to the forward bow cockpit.

Below Deck

There is a choice of four, five, or six cabin configurations located in each of the hulls with extensive head height and storage throughout. Each cabin maintains complete privacy with its own private entrance and features ensuite facilities with walk-in showers.

The owner's cabin offers a spacious, private retreat with large hull-side windows, providing ample natural light and a comfortable, luxurious atmosphere. With generous storage, a queen-sized bed, and en-suite head with washer/dryer utility area, it ensures both relaxation and convenience during extended voyages.

Choice of Propulsion

Propulsion options are open to suit different cruising styles, with either diesel engines or Hybrid Ocean Drive™ available, providing silent electric propulsion with diesel power available when conditions demand it.

Born From Seasoned Sailors

Sailing is at the heart of the Aquila leadership team's DNA. Lex Raas, Co-Founder, started racing sailboats when he was just four years old and has sailed in many international sailing events. His sons, Jean Raas, Chief Product Officer and CEO/Aquila USA, and Alain Raas, Global Brand Director, have continued the sailing legacy. Jean was a member of the USA Sailing team for three years and participated in sailing events throughout the world, including taking part in the 2000 Olympic trials for Team USA. While Alain sailed competitively from an early age and has completed numerous long-distance sailings, including trans-Pacific crossings.

Nick Harvey, Chief Revenue Officer, has been a passionate sailor all his life and offers vast sailing catamaran knowledge from previous roles in the sailing industry. Aquila Global Service Manager, Gareth Wood, has captained various large sailing catamarans for owners, while Jure Zule, Chief Designer, started sailing recreationally and competitively at a young age.

Meanwhile, Frank Xiong, CEO of Sino Eagle Group, which manufactures the Aquila portfolio, has extensive experience building sailing catamarans.

Together, they have a wealth of industry-leading knowledge, experience and insight that has shaped the Aquila Sail range.

Jean Raas, Chief Product Officer & CEO of Aquila USA, said: "Introducing our Sail range was a natural evolution for Aquila and marks an exciting new chapter in our journey as a global boat manufacturer. Our team brings decades of hands-on sailing knowledge and industry experience, which we've drawn upon to enter the sailing market with intention and precision. The 50 Sail embodies this expertise, and we are delighted to showcase her at the 2026 Miami International Boat Show."

The Sail range will also feature the 44 Sail and flagship 65 Sail, due to launch Sep/Oct 2026 and Sep/Oct 2027 respectively.
